Latest Patents

Lasaroff holds a patent for a "Rescue device with an adjustable arm length." This invention relates to a rescue apparatus featuring two tool halves that are arranged swingably on a head component. Each tool half displays a working tip, with at least one working tip being longitudinally displaceable. This design allows for greater flexibility and adaptability in rescue operations.
